1.
Punishment inflicted in return for an injury or an offense; retribution; -- often, in a bad sense, passionate or unrestrained revenge.“To me belongeth vengeance and recompense.” — Deut. xxxii. 35.“To execute fierce vengeance on his foes.” — Milton.
-
2.
Harm; mischief.[Obs.]
Phrases & compounds
What a vengeance —
what! -- emphatically.
With a vengeance —
with great violence; as, to strike with a vengeance.
